Every winter I fork out tons of money on moisturizer, trying to find something that will stop my tzone from drying up during the cold months. I've had things that helped but nothing that fixed the problem completely, until now. It's not Clinique or Shiseido or any other fancy talked about product, It's The Body Shops Coconut Milk Lotion and $13.00 for a bottle that will last me the entire year.
I've been using it every morning after my shower for the past week or so and I love it, it's light, absorbs quickly and smells amazing.
